Natick Election Info: Absentee Ballots, Early Voting, Registration Deadline
Know what to do if you're voting while away, if you want to vote early, or haven't registered yet.

NATICK, MA—The town clerk in Natick is reminding residents of several items concerning the presidential election, happening Tuesday, Nov. 8.
If you will be away:
Absentee ballots are now available for the 2016 Presidential election. Absentee ballot applications must be received no later than noon on Monday, Nov. 7. A voter may vote absentee if he/she will be absent from Natick on election day, if a physical disability prevents him/her from voting at the polling place, or for religious beliefs which prevent the voter from voting on election day. Absentee ballot applications may be completed by the voter or by a family member.

If you're not registered to vote:
The last day to register to vote for this election is Wednesday, Oct. 19. The town clerk’s office

will remain open until 8 p.m. on that day. Citizens who are or will be 18 years of age on or before
Nov. 8th are eligible to vote in the Nov. 8 Presidential election. Voter registration forms, absentee ballot applications and information on early voting are available at the town clerk’s office or here.
Voting early, if you wish:
For the first time, this November Massachusetts voters will have the opportunity to vote early. Early voting will be available from Monday, Oct. 24, through Friday, Nov. 4. Early voting in Natick will take place in the Town Hall, which is located at 13 East Central St. Early voting hours are: Monday and Wednesday: 8 a.m. to 5 p.m.; Tuesday and Thursday: 8 a.m. to 7 p.m.; Friday: 8 a.m. to 4 p.m. and Saturday, October 29: 9 a.m. to 2 p.m. Any registered voter is eligible to vote during the early voting period.
